  4. Rolling Stone preview the new Cobra Starship album, giving it a tentative release date of July.
    From the Article: "We want to make a soundtrack for going out on the town," says Cobra Starship's Gabe Saporta. Ironically, the electro-emo act's third LP — featuring production by Patrick Stump — was partially written in a remote Appalachian Pennsylvania cabin. Saporta says the album mixes straight-ahead punk ("Pete Wentz Is the Only Reason We're Famous") and out-there synth jams influenced by electronica duo Ratatat.

P.O.S. - Why Go (Pearl Jam cover)

"I was asked if I was interested in covering a pearl jam song by mtv2. I thought it was funny that they wanted to include me, being a rapper and all, but I wanted to take a shot at it. I loved ten when it came out, rocked the tape till it popped. One of my favorites on it was why go, none of the bands they asked had picked it yet so I did. I though about reworking the original lyrics into a rap kind of situation, but then I was playing the melody on one of my keyboards and thought it might be more fun to just straight cover it. So I did. It was fun. I hope you likes it." - P.O.S
